Liminal Space explores the in-between—the spaces where certainty dissolves, where what was is no longer, and what’s next remains unknown. Through an interplay of reflections and shadows, clarity and obscurity, abstraction and raw realism, these photographs evoke the turbulence of transition. Grief, loss, and the quiet work of rebuilding take shape in fractured light and murky textures, capturing the disorientation and transformation inherent in change. This project visualizes the tension of thresholds, the beauty in uncertainty, and the silent, aching moments that exist between endings and beginnings.
